Make a meaningful difference as a Telephonic Case Manager in this flexible, remote role.
Collaborate with medical professionals to guide injured individuals back to wellness and work.
In this full-time position, you will develop tailored treatment plans while working remotely anywhere in Canada.
Your expertise in case management standards will be essential as you interact with a range of stakeholders from physicians to employers.
Flexibility and independent judgment will play key roles in managing your caseload effectively.
Key Responsibilities:
• Create and implement comprehensive treatment plans
• Collaborate with physicians to ensure optimal recovery
• Assess injured individuals and their conditions
• Modify job duties to facilitate quick return to work
• Prioritize and manage caseload independently
Requirements:
• Associate’s or Bachelor’s Degree in Nursing or related field
• Minimum 2+ years clinical experience preferred
• Active Registered Nurse (RN) license in valuable standing
• Effective communication and advocacy skills
• Reliable internet connection for remote work
Drive positive health outcomes through effective case management strategies, ensuring patients can return to their optimal level of functioning.
